Go1200 migged mine and it's been perfect but as everyone has already said, Tig is best if you can afford it. The main thing to remember is the quality of weld on the inside of the manifold. Get in there with what ever u can and make sure there no slag waiting to come free and wreck your turbo. Good luck and post up some photos.
